Background and Context

ANZ's decision to bring in Pedro Rodeia, Christine Palmer, and Donald Patra corresponds to a broader strategy to address past challenges, improve operational efficiency, and position the bank for future growth. This change occurs as ANZ navigates through a period of transformation, marked by leadership transitions, organizational restructuring, and cost-cutting measures.

In June 2025, Gerard Florian announced his retirement, prompting a leadership shift necessary to address regulatory challenges and enhance data analytics capabilities. This strategic overhaul is part of ANZ's response to a competitive and regulated environment, as well as past issues such as the 2023 bond trading scandal.
